What's the best time of year to book my B&B in Lenox?
When you're dreaming of a escape to Lenox, make sure that you take the year-round temperatures into account.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-3°C. The snowiest months in Lenox are January, March, February and November, with each month seeing an average of 18 cm of snowfall.

How can I get to and around Lenox?
Mapping out your trip in and around Lenox is easy with these transportation options. Fly into Pittsfield, MA (PSF-Pittsfield Municipal), which is located 4.7 mi (7.6 km) from the city centre. Otherwise, you can search for flights to Hudson, NY (HCC-Columbia County), which is 22.3 mi (35.8 km) away. If you'd like to venture out around the area, consider renting a car to explore more sights.
